Three smoke tests were applied to rat burrows. No defects in
drainage were revealed.
A Ship Rat was destroyed in a fruiterer's shop. It had been
brought into the premises in a case of bananas from an infested
store outside the district.
This was reported to the Ministry of Agriculture who took
appropriate action.
Treatment of Sewers
Sausage Rusk with Zinc Phosphide, and Bread Mash with
Arsenic were used alternately, in carrying out the maintenance
.treatment of sewers.
